#6f5e56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6f5e56 is composed of 43.5% red, 36.9%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.3% magenta, 22.5%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 19.2 degrees, a saturation of 12.7% and a lightness of 38.6%. #6f5e56 color hex could be obtained by blending #debcac with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

							Shades and Tints of #6f5e56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f7f5f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6f5e56
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#67615e is the less saturated color, while #c24003 is the most saturated one.
